Meaning

The North America membrane water and wastewater treatment (WWT) market refers to the industry involved in the production, distribution, and application of membrane-based technologies for the treatment of water and wastewater. Membrane technologies, such as reverse osmosis, ultrafiltration, nanofiltration, and microfiltration, utilize porous membranes to separate and remove suspended particles, dissolved contaminants, and microorganisms from water sources. These technologies are used in various applications, including drinking water treatment, wastewater treatment, industrial processes, and desalination.

Category-wise Insights

  1. Reverse osmosis (RO) technology: RO membranes are widely used for desalination, brackish water treatment, and high-purity water production applications, offering efficient removal of dissolved solids, salts, and contaminants.
  2. Ultrafiltration (UF) technology: UF membranes are commonly used for the removal of suspended solids, bacteria, viruses, and macromolecules, making them suitable for drinking water treatment, wastewater treatment, and industrial processes.
  3. Nanofiltration (NF) technology: NF membranes offer selective removal of divalent ions, organic matter, and smaller particles, making them useful for applications such as water softening, color removal, and contaminant removal.
  4. Microfiltration (MF) technology: MF membranes provide efficient removal of suspended solids, bacteria, and larger particles, making them suitable for applications such as pre-treatment, clarification, and disinfection.
